==History==&lt;br /&gt;
===Historical Overview===&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Balataeauai is a coastal expansion located around the Atraxis peninsula. Due to being located around a large previously active volcano, the area was not inhabited prior to the Awakening Age, when it became a shelter zone for the fleeting zu&amp;#039;aan. Prior to this, the place was used as a mining site and research center from time to time, due to the risk of volcanic eruptions. &lt;br /&gt;
Geologically, the area has not changed much ever since the zu&amp;#039;aan begun observing. At that time, the famous black-sand beach surrounding the large volcano known as Kumador-Frontier had already been formed. There are six major eruptions and many other smaller eruptions recorded in zu&amp;#039;aan history, which can be still be witnessed today by the large streaks of calcified lava running along the coast into the ocean.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
As of today, the entire peninsula is used as a point of civilization by the zu&amp;#039;aan. Due to the immense risks associated with building and inhabiting the mountainous volcano, all of these settlements are present only on the beach itself, or in area far enough from the crater to be deemed safe. The zone is still incredibly risky to live in due to the unpredictable nature of an eruption, and the residing zu&amp;#039;aan were present only in Balataeauai during the Awakening Age due to sheer need. It is believed that the nearest kin&amp;#039;toni clan purposefully cornered them to this peninsula, and used the entire site as a hunting ground, as disappearances were very common during the early stages of the fall of the Xerea Empire.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
As of the Twilight Age, however, these odd cases have dwindled and the zu&amp;#039;aan have been able to build civilization proper. It can only be attributed to luck that the Kumador did not erupt during the Awakening Age. The zu&amp;#039;aan believe that as of the Twilight Age, due to lowering temperatures and a decrease in geological activity, it is now much safer to be around the Kumador. Only time, however, will be able to tell.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Perhaps due to the grim nature of the peninsula, enshrouded in black from all sides, the early zu&amp;#039;aan tribes of the region developed a primitive belief in the volcano itself, and slowly begun to treat it like a deity. The inhospitable lands, dangerous volcano, wild zu&amp;#039;aan tribes, rumors that the kin&amp;#039;toni used the land to hunt prey, and rumors that the local zu&amp;#039;aan were worshipping the volcano like a deity and offering sacrifices of flesh, ended up giving Balataeauai a terrible reputation, and an air of isolation crawled on the peninsula like never before. As such, the current zu&amp;#039;aan present on Balataeauai have little to no contact or information from the outside world, and slowly but surely become more and more affected by their surroundings, as their isolation grows and their fear continues to thrive. &lt;br /&gt;

==Geography ==&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Balataeauai is the name given to the black beach itself, that which surrounds the Kumador in the Atraxis peninsula. The peninsula is pointed north, with an irregular elongated shape and a number of bays and one river, called the Eugomonio. It connects to the continent on the southwest, leaving the rest of the land directly in contact with the ocean. The climate in Atraxis is humid subtropical, with rainy winters and hot summers, and an all-around temperate climate that fluctuates appropriately with the seasons. There is little to no vegetation in the peninsula, making the weather drier and hotter, but the surrounding ocean makes up for the change. There are many hot springs located around the peninsula, caused by the Kumador, and the surrounding waters, including that of the river and bays, are generally shallow and friendly to marine life.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Earthquakes and small-scale eruptions are very common in Balataeauai. These typically come paired together, and will last anywhere from a week to a few months, leaving behind rock-hail, toxic gas clouds, and a bleak and hotter than usual weather. Lava streams are uncommon but occasionally occur, usually from the side of the volcano rather than from the main crater. These are usually short-lived. The earthquakes themselves are not very high in magnitude, and the locals in the peninsula have adapted their building abilities to suit these occasional tremors. The easy access to heat and geothermal energy has also been a plus for the zu&amp;#039;aan. As mentioned before, there is little to no plant life in Balataeauai.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Most of them are weeds adapted to extreme conditions, or plants that have spread through the ocean and live for a short while. Ferns and cacti can be found around the beaches but never is large congregations. Trees are non-existent. This, of course, causes the fauna to exist on a small-scale as well. Ever since the zu&amp;#039;aan began inhabiting the peninsula, life has come back a little, and after the Twilight Age came around and the climate began lowering, more plant life can be seen surrounding the Eugomonio and the bays. The peninsula is situated north of the equador, and not too far from the poles, so temperatures are predicted to keep decreasing as time passes, and relatively soon.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
The river Eugomonio dawns at a small mountain that separates the peninsula from the mainland, and snakes its way through, avoiding the volcano, until it reaches the ocean a few kilometers to the northwest. It has many small tributaries, which have served as the many civilization points for the residing zu&amp;#039;aan. It is a very shallow and thin river, due to the narrow and perilous nature of the land. &lt;br /&gt;

== Plants ==&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Plant life in Balataeauai is rare due to the extreme terrain of the volcanic region. There are, however, some exceptions. Notable cases include: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
-&amp;gt; &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Sarkakka&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, a black star-shaped flowering root that thrives near calcified strands of lava. Its body has a unique cell system that allows it to utilize heat instead of solar rays in order to produce oxygen and sustain itself. The plant itself is made of a very durable live tissue and is very hot. For most of the day it will conduct a biological process akin to geothermal energy conversion inside itself, making it extremely hot, akin to how regular plant life spends most of the day in photosynthesis. For the rest of the day, which is 3-4 hours, it will open itself and show its flower, consistent of five thin black petals and a reddish bulbous interior.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
During this process the plant will significantly cool down and it may be harvested for aesthetic purposes, as long as it remains at a somewhat high temperature. It will also secrete, via the roots, a slimy grey liquid, which is chemically composed of ash and sap. This is similar to an internal cell shedding due to burning damage on the interior tissue. The plant will grow back the lost tissue and begin the cycle once more. It is inedible and will likely cause serious burn damage if consumed. It spreads in the same manner as other flowers, allowing for pollinators to reach the flower&amp;#039;s pollen when it has cooled down, and closing off completely during active periods in order to not scare pollinators away.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
-&amp;gt; &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Ronevo&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, a spicy herb that grows near the shore of the Eugomonio. It&amp;#039;s a green bush-like plant with long, spiky leaves and a rough texture. It grows only to a few centimeters talls, and requires very little conditions to survive. It appears to prefer the lukewarm soil where the waters of the Eugomonio approach the inner volcano, and thus it&amp;#039;s only found sparsely around the peninsula. It is edible and perennial, growing throughout the entire year and living up to six years. It has a spicy, salty taste, making it a popular and sought-after culinary addition. The leaves can be eaten raw or dried and used as spices. While the ronevo exists in various places in Taerel, this specific cultivar only found in the Atraxis peninsula is by far the most filled with taste.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
-&amp;gt; &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Paag&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, a type of pale yellow algae that grows near the shore of the Atraxis peninsula and often washes on the black-sand beach. It is incredibly poisonous, and the local zu&amp;#039;aan utilize it to cover the tips of spears and other weapons. It is so poisonous that even just touching it can produce wild rashes on the skin, and the zu&amp;#039;aan have memorized the beach spots where it grows and actively avoid them except when they&amp;#039;re trying to harvest it. While it doesn&amp;#039;t affect the fish life as much as it affects zu&amp;#039;aans, it does affect the kin&amp;#039;toni as well, proving a vital and excellent weapon against them. Towards the end of the Awakening, however, it seems the invading kin&amp;#039;toni figured out a way to cure it and it has since been dropped as obsolete. If the Twilight Age hadn&amp;#039;t quelled the kin&amp;#039;toni attacks, perhaps the zu&amp;#039;aan wouldn&amp;#039;t have such luck anymore.&lt;br /&gt;

== Animals ==&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Animal life, like plant life, is also sparse within the peninsula. Some unique exceptions include:&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
-&amp;gt; &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Cetribea&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, a white shrimp-like organism that lives solely on the waters of the Eugomonio. Cetribeas have an elongated body with a total of sixteen legs on each side, for males, and eighteen, for females. The extra two legs on females are used as extra protection against the males, as the population is wildly out of proportion and the females, and therefore the entire species, are at a risk of extinction. This is theorized to be due to a contagious birth defect that occurs due to a virus, which makes new females exceedingly rare to be born. The purpose of the two extra appendages prior to this crisis is thought to be simply for protecting eggs. Cetribeas are about half a meter long and ten centimeters wide, and they possess mandibules capable of injecting a paralytic substance into predators.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
This substance has no effect on zu&amp;#039;aan. They are vegetarians, mainly consuming algae, and their main predators are large fish and mammals. They have a sturdy shell typical of similar species, but no tail. They swim around via propulsion by agitating their long bodies. They are edible and fished by the zu&amp;#039;aan. They are semi-amphibious and are able to survive out of water, though they are rarely seen doing so.&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
-&amp;gt; &am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;Kariede-rufu&amp;#039;&amp;#039;&amp;#039;, also known as &amp;lt;Water Sheets&amp;gt;. Another life form adapted to thrive off of geothermal heat, the kariede uses the heat of the Kumador for camouflaging purposes, disguising itself as water. A thin and small mammal, the skin cells of the kariede are linked through a special organic system, causing them to easily pass knowledge with one another. The kariede has eyes that can pop out of their orifices and observe the surrounding world in a nearly 360 degree fashion. The cells of the kariede are capable of absorbing heat in order to change their color. The kariede will start by laying itself on top of the water, floating calmly on the surface. It will diminish its breathing and the beating of its heart, and will float perfectly atop the surface.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
It will then pop out its eyes and quickly observe its surroundings. This information will be passed to its skin cells, which will then act accordingly and render the kariede practically invisible, in an illusion of transparency that can only be broken if it were to be observed directly from the water line. This is enough to fool most of its prey, small fish and crustaceans, which will wander right beneath it. It is not enough to fool the zu&amp;#039;aan eye if it is paying attention, but otherwise it can pass right under it. The kariede are not hunted but used as house pets by the zu&amp;#039;aan. While they are technically edible, their thin and bony bodies provide little to no nutritional value. &lt;br /&gt;
&lt;br /&gt;
Besides, they are very social creatures in the presence of larger non-threatening life forms, like the zu&amp;#039;aan, and provide endless affection and entertainment. While kariedes exist all over Taerel, the species that lives on the Atraxis peninsula and takes advantage of the geothermal properties of its river is named with the -rufu suffix.&lt;br /&gt;
